Summary:
  • As a member of the Downstream Platforms & Technology department, you will lead the design and drafting activities for a development program creating, documenting, and managing electronic drawing files (Autodesk Inventor and AutoCAD) for custom-designed process equipment located in numerous worldwide Client Optical Fiber and Cable manufacturing locations.
  • In this role, you will take ownership of preliminary mechanical drawing packages from Engineering/Development and integrate them across multiple equipment configurations while maintaining equipment standardization and company drafting standards.
  • Complete all drafting work required for each drawing set prior to release into Autodesk Vault.
  • Drafting tasks include creating 3D models and associated drawings, as well as revising existing models and drawings, in accordance with company drafting standards.
  • Typical deliverables include detail, sheet metal, weldment, and assembly drawings.
  • Design mounting systems and layouts for mechanical, electrical, and pneumatic components, ensuring proper serviceability, usability, and integration within the overall system.
  • Work with industry suppliers to specify various pneumatic components and integrate them into the design package.
  • On-site presence is required to document existing system configurations on the production floor.
  • Hands-on skills are desired to capture measurements, identify components, and develop an understanding of basic system functions
